Yes, the tunnels in the Hampton Roads are like that. A VDOT worker will take down your license plate number, and then ask if your tanks are off. They may not even ask to check if you tell them they are off...they didn't a couple of weeks ago when I went through. Sometimes, they want to check anyway.
We usually stop at the Williamsburg rest area for a pit stop, and I will cut the tanks off there. On the way back, I cut the tanks off when leaving the campground, and then cut them back on at the next stop after the tunnel. If you need to, you can cut the tanks off there at the VDOT check station.
There is marked pull-off before every tunnel where you need to stop.
I will cut my fridge off at the panel 1st to save it trying to reignite the flame....unsuccessfully.
